He meant 'no you cant find ballista arrows that do bludgeon damage'. I dont know if you can mod it in, as the default raw file for ballista arrow doesnt have a specified damage type at all.

Its pretty funny though how wooden ballista bolts, essentialy just a pointy stick, utterly dismember everything in their way.

You have inspired me to make boxing-glove arrows and bolts.
Both will do bludgeion damage.

Tradanbattlan

  • Bay Watcher
  • [NO_DECENCY]
    • View Profile
    • Youtube Channel
Re: Balista Arrows
« Reply #12 on: August 21, 2009, 03:50:41 pm »

[ITEM_AMMO:ITEM_AMMO_BOXINGB]
[NAME:boxing glove bolt:boxing glove bolts]
[CLASS:BOLT]
[DAMAGE:110:BLUDGEON]

[ITEM_AMMO:ITEM_AMMO_BOXINGA]
[NAME:boxing glove arrow:boxing glove arrows]
[DAMAGE:110:BLUDGEON]
[CLASS:ARROW]
Here they are! Boxing Glove arrows and bolts!
